In the Rampur parliamentary constituency of Uttar Pradesh, the BJP's candidate Jaya Prada has been sharply accelerating with the objectionable statement of SP leader Azam Khan. Samajwadi Party's candidate Azam Khan, from SP-BSP alliance, has given a clean sweep in this case, but his statement is being condemned. Now, Union Minister and BJP leader Sushma Swaraj have expressed strong objection to this statement.

On Monday morning, Sushma Swaraj has commented on the silence of Samajwadi Party's patron Mulayam Singh by tweeting her Twitter account. He is also addressing the mother-in-law of the party, saying that Shyam Bhai, you are the patriarch of the Samajwadi Party. Draupadi is being ripped off in Rampur before you. Do not make the mistake of silence like you Bhima.

Azam Khan had made an objectionable remark on him without naming the BJP candidate in the presence of the former chief minister and SP supremo Akhilesh Yadav in a public meeting held in Shahabad on Sunday. The National Women's Commission has taken cognizance on their comments. Rakhi Sharma, president of Women's Commission, has said that she will be judged. Only the Election Commission will be asked to stop the contesting of Azam Khan from contesting the elections.

SP leader Azam Khan has said that he has been an MLA for nine times from Rampur. They know what to say. Their point has been presented incorrectly. He said that if someone proves that I took the name of someone and commented on it, then I will retreat from the election.
